Our guest is Senior Research Fellow at the Mercatus Center, Brent Skorup, explores these issues in his new paper Auctioning Airspace. Instead a centralized traffic management system and mandated sharing of air taxi routes and vertiports, regulators should auction aerial corridors they have parceled out like how the government auctions multiyear leases to federal assets like radio spectrum and offshore energy sites.
